Upper Telegraph Oakland, CA

An Oakland neighborhood sandwiched between UC Berkley and downtown

Upper Telegraph is a centrally located neighborhood in the city of Oakland. Upper Telegraph is home to numerous local staples like Bushrod Park and Community Garden, healthcare centers, and a busy commercial strip along Telegraph Avenue. Locals can easily shop in the neighborhood or head less than 10 miles south to Downtown Oakland for places like Jack London Square and the Uptown District. More great features offered by Downtown Oakland include scenic sites like the Bonsai Garden and Lake Merritt. While Downtown Oakland is Upper Telegraph’s southern neighbor, the city of Berkeley is the neighborhood’s northern neighbor. Downtown Berkeley, the University of California-Berkley, and several national and state parks sit just north of Upper Telegraph. Whether you’re a renter looking to live near the hustle and bustle of Downtown Oakland, a renter looking for a spot near campus, or someone wanting to be close to nature while maintaining big-city perks, Upper Telegraph is an ideal spot for you.

Rent Trends

As of August 2026, the average apartment rent in Upper Telegraph is $1,644 for a studio, $1,668 for one bedroom, and $2,292 for two bedrooms. Apartment rent in Upper Telegraph has increased by 1.1% in the past year.
